In 2022, New Directions Aromatics deployed Focus 9 as its operating system to manage high-volume North American order fulfilment, warehousing and integrated supply-chain processes. The Focus 9 deployment positions the solution as the company's ERP Financial backbone for distribution operations, centralizing inventory and order processing workflows across its North American footprint. The implementation leverages warehouse management, core financials and CRM capabilities typical of Focus 9, configured to automate inventory transactions, order picking, shipping processes and customer order lifecycle management. Configurations emphasize WMS driven order orchestration, integrated stock ledger entries and CRM linked order histories to support fulfillment and post sale service. Focus Softnet acted as the implementation partner for the rollout, and the system is described by the vendor as the operating system for warehousing and order management across North America. Operational scope spans distribution, warehouse operations, order management, inventory control, logistics coordination and accounting, aligning transactional workflows with system governance for order to cash and supply-chain reconciliations, and the deployment enabled automation of inventory and order processing as reported in the vendor success story.

In 2021, New Directions Aromatics implemented Microsoft 365 to support Collaboration across its organization. The deployment established a cloud-hosted Microsoft 365 tenant to provide core productivity and communication services for a 152 employee Canadian distribution company. The Microsoft 365 implementation encompasses standard Collaboration capabilities including Exchange Online for corporate email, SharePoint Online and OneDrive for document management and team content, Microsoft Teams for real-time collaboration, and Office desktop and web applications for productivity. Configurations align with Collaboration workflows such as mailbox provisioning, SharePoint site libraries and metadata, OneDrive user storage, Teams channels and co-authoring to support document lifecycles and team coordination. The company website surfaces Microsoft 365 usage, indicating elements of the public web footprint reference Microsoft 365 services. Operational coverage is centered on corporate functions where collaboration and document exchange are critical, including sales, operations and distribution. Governance is implemented at the tenant level with role based administration and SharePoint information architecture to structure departmental collaboration and access controls. These governance controls support workflow ownership, content classification, and centralized user provisioning within the Microsoft 365 environment.

New Directions Aromatics is a Distribution organization based in Canada, with around 152 employees and annual revenues of $20.0 million.
New Directions Aromatics operates a diverse technology stack with applications such as Focus 9, Focus Centra REMS and Microsoft 365, covering areas like ERP Financial, Real Estate Property Management and Collaboration.
New Directions Aromatics has invested in cloud applications and AI-driven platforms to optimize efficiency and growth, collaborating with vendors such as Focus Softnet and Microsoft.
New Directions Aromatics recently adopted applications including Zoominfo Platform in 2023, Focus 9 in 2022 and Focus WMS in 2022, highlighting its ongoing modernization strategy.
